GMA mourns President Mills

The Ghana Medical Association (GMA) has joined the nation to mourn the sudden death of President Atta-Mills.

“Indeed, it is with profound sorrow and heavy hearts that we express our condolences to the immediate and extended family of the Late President”, Mr. Kwabena Opoku-Adusei, President of GMA said.

“Our sympathies also go to the members of his government, the parliament of the Republic of Ghana and the country as a whole”, he added.

As a sign of respect, he said, GMA had called off its Annual Public Lecture which was scheduled to come off on July 25.

He expressed hope that in the midst of these trying and sorrowful times, the country would still find space in their grief to support the new President, John Dramani Mahama.

He urged leaders on all levels to stand firm and be focused to continue government’s business for the good of the nation.**
